DO NOT modify the provided plug or

use an adapter if the plug will not fit

your receptacle. This is an indication

that your power supply circuit does

NOT meet the requirements for the

machine; have an electrician install

the correct power supply circuit. If

the machine must be reconnected for

use on a different type of electric

circuit, the reconnection should be

made by a qualified electrician or

service personnel; after reconnection,

the machine must comply with all local

codes and ordinances.

Only connect the Model D3038 to a 110V circuit with a

NEMA 5-15 receptacle. DO NOT connect a dust collec-

tor with a motor larger than 1

1

2

HP. Failure to follow

these warnings will void the warranty and could cause

damage to the remote switch and the dust collector.

Installation

1. Identify a mounting location for the receiver unit

that allows the power cord to reach an appropriate

outlet and the dust collector power to be plugged

into the receiver outlet.

Note: You may choose to attach the receiver unit

directly to your dust collector. If so, mount it to a

portion of the frame that will not compromise the

function or strength of the dust collector.
